To understand the pricing disparity, we must look at the molecular level. According to industrial polymer analyses from Argonics, polyurethane (urethane) is a synthetic elastomer engineered for extreme tear resistance, UV stability, and low compression set. Rubber, particularly the recycled tire rubber used in budget hex dumbbells, is a porous, organic-based material prone to oxidation and volatile organic compound (VOC) off-gassing.
Failure Modes of Rubber Hex Dumbbells
- UV Degradation: If your gym receives direct sunlight, rubber heads will dry out, chalk, and eventually crumble within 3 to 5 years.
- Odor Persistence: The sulfur compounds used in vulcanizing cheap rubber can off-gas for months, requiring aggressive ventilation.
- Insert Separation: The metal handle is pressed into the rubber head. Repeated dropping causes the rubber to stretch and separate from the steel core, leading to a dangerous 'rattle' and eventual head detachment.
The Urethane Advantage
Urethane is virtually odorless, impervious to sweat acids, and boasts a tensile strength that allows it to be dropped onto rubber matting repeatedly without structural degradation. Brands like Rogue Fitness utilize virgin urethane that maintains its matte finish and structural integrity for decades, justifying the steep upfront premium.
Cost-Per-Pound Analysis: 2026 Market Pricing
Let us break down the actual financial commitment required to outfit a rack with a standard 5 lb to 50 lb set (in 5 lb increments, 10 pairs total). Pricing reflects average 2026 direct-to-consumer market rates, excluding freight shipping.
| Metric | Rubber Hex (e.g., CAP) | Urethane (e.g., Rogue/Rep) | Value Delta |
|---|---|---|---|
| Average Cost Per Pound | $1.60 - $1.90 | $3.50 - $4.20 | ~125% Premium |
| Total Set Cost (5-50 lbs) | $890 - $1,050 | $1,925 - $2,310 | +$1,260 Avg |
| Expected Lifespan | 4 - 7 Years | 15 - 25+ Years | 3x Longevity |
| Handle Quality | Shallow Knurl / Chrome | Deep Knurl / Stainless | Massive Grip Upgrade |
| Resale Value | $0.50 / lb | $2.50 / lb | Urethane Holds Value |
While the urethane set demands an additional $1,200+ upfront, the cost-per-year of ownership actually favors urethane if you plan to keep the equipment for more than a decade. Furthermore, urethane dumbbells hold immense resale value on the secondary market, whereas used rubber hex dumbbells are notoriously difficult to offload due to cosmetic degradation and smell.
Performance Stress Test: The One Arm Bent Over Dumbbell Row
The one arm bent over dumbbell row is a foundational unilateral movement that targets the latissimus dorsi, rhomboids, and posterior deltoids. It is uniquely punishing on gym equipment. Here is how rubber and urethane fare across the three phases of the lift.
1. The Setup and 'Clean'
Hoisting a 100+ lb dumbbell into the rowing position requires a partial clean to the knee. Urethane dumbbells feature tightly toleranced, flat heads that rest securely on the femur without digging into the tissue. Rubber hex dumbbells, with their sharp, often asymmetric hexagonal edges, can create uncomfortable pressure points on the thigh during heavy setups.
2. The Grip and Pull Phase
As you pull the weight toward your hip, grip fatigue becomes the primary limiting factor. Budget rubber hex dumbbells typically feature thin, hard-chrome handles with shallow knurling. When chalk and sweat mix, these handles become slick, forcing you to over-grip and prematurely fry your forearms before your lats reach failure. Premium urethane dumbbells are almost universally paired with thick, stainless steel handles featuring aggressive, volcano-pattern knurling that bites into the hand, ensuring your back muscles are the true point of failure.
3. The Descent and Drop
Controlled eccentrics are vital for hypertrophy, but at the end of a grueling set, dropping the dumbbell is inevitable. Rubber hex heads are notorious for 'chipping' at the corners when dropped onto hard surfaces. Urethane acts as a superior shock absorber, dissipating kinetic energy and protecting both the dumbbell's internal steel core and your gym flooring.

Final Verdict: How to Allocate Your Budget
Your decision should not be based purely on the sticker price, but on your training environment and long-term goals.
Buy Rubber Hex If:
- You are outfitting a budget home gym with less than $1,500 to spend on free weights.
- Your dumbbells will be used primarily for lighter, controlled movements (e.g., lateral raises, goblet squats) rather than heavy drops.
- You have a well-ventilated garage or basement space where initial VOC off-gassing won't be a nuisance.
Buy Urethane If:
- You prioritize heavy unilateral pulling movements like the one arm bent over dumbbell row and demand superior handle knurling.
- You are building a commercial facility or high-end home gym where equipment longevity and aesthetics are paramount.
- You want an asset that retains high resale value and requires zero maintenance over a 20-year lifespan.
Frequently Asked Questions (FAQ)
Can I mix rubber and urethane dumbbells in the same rack?
Yes, but it is not recommended for aesthetic and organizational reasons. Furthermore, the handle diameters and knurling patterns will differ, which can disrupt your proprioception when moving between exercises like chest presses and rows.
Does the hex shape matter for the one arm row?
The hex shape prevents rolling, which is great for floor storage and renegade rows. However, during the standard one arm bent over dumbbell row, the dumbbell is suspended in the air, meaning the anti-roll properties of the hex shape offer no biomechanical advantage during the actual pulling phase.
How do I clean urethane dumbbells without damaging them?
Unlike rubber, which can dry out and crack when exposed to harsh chemicals, urethane is highly resistant. You can safely wipe down urethane dumbbells with a standard gym disinfectant or a mild soap-and-water solution without degrading the elastomer.
